The European Central Bank must be “agile” in setting monetary policy, despite currently being well positioned, according to President Christine Lagarde.

“We have to assess whether we are in that good place that I’m characterizing now,” the Frenchwoman said Monday in Washington. That implies “that we have to be agile and determine whether something needs to be done.”
